Pictures have emerged of psychiatric patients sleeping on floors at University Hospital Waterford.

The psychiatric unit at the hospital has been overcapacity, leading to patients sleeping in chairs and behind screens on the floor.

The Psychiatric Nurses Association claims there were 54 patients in the 44-bed unit earlier in the week.

The Psychiatric Nurses Association has said it makes it impossible to deliver proper care at the unit.

Labour's Health Spokesperson Alan Kelly says there needs to be immediate action from the HSE.

He's said "We need to see how more facilities, more beds can be provided for people as we lead into a quickly vulnerable time for people.

Leading up to Christmas and into the new year this situation is obviously going to get worse."
